Written Answers. - Tobacco-Related Deaths.

David Stanton

Question:

224 Mr. Stanton asked the Minister for Health and Children the number of deaths estimated which can be attributed to smoking tobacco products for each of the past ten years;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[7098/98]

It is estimated that 20 per cent of all deaths each year are artributable to tobacco-related illnesses such as lung cancer, emphysema and heart disease. Based on this estimate the number of tobacco-related deaths would be of the order of 6,000 for each of the last ten years.

I am conducting a general review of smoking and health policy and when this is completed I will make a further statement on the matter.
